House Beef Burger

 

A burger is a popular dish consisting of a patty of ground meat, typically beef or chicken placed inside a sliced bun or bread roll.

The patty is often cooked on a grill or pan and can be served with various toppings and condiments, such as cheese, lettuce, tomato, onion, pickles, bacon, or chilis, along with ketchup, mustard, mayonnaise, or other sauces.
Above picture preparation:
• 200 gm Angus Beef
• Broiche Toasted Bun
• Rocca, Iceberg Lettuce
• Cheese
• Mustard mayo, and caramelized onion served with French fries, and coleslaw on the side

Seafood Mix Grill

   Seafood is the culinary term for food that comes from any form of sea life, prominently including fish and shellfish. Shellfish include various species of mollusks, such as  bivalve mollusks like clams, oysters, and mussels. Seafood can be prepared in numerous ways, including  grilling, baking, frying, and steaming. Seafood Mix Grill Comes with: • Jumbo prawns •Lobster •seabass And  •squid  •Served with French fries Choice of Sauce on the side: Creamy lemon butter sauce :   Unsalted butter, lemon juice, heavy cream, garlic, salt, and pepper. Lemon & Garlic Butter Sauce :   Unsalted butter, lemon juice, garlic, salt, and pepper.

Oriental Mix Grill

   Oriental mix grills are a popular dish found in many restaurants across the Middle East and Asia. They typically feature a combination of grilled meats, such as  chicken, lamb, and beef, as well as vegetables and bread. The Above shown picture is an example of a oriental mix grill which we are normally using in our restaurant. Basically,Oriental Mix grill Comes with: •Kofta •Lamb kebabs •shish tawook •lamb chops served with Arabic bread and garlic sauce. Choice of sauce: • Thyme jus •Mushroom sauce •Peppercorn jus

Alcoholic Beverages

  Alcohol: Alcohol, in the context of beverages, usually refers to ethanol, a psychoactive substance produced by the fermentation of sugars by yeast.   Ethanol: The type of alcohol found in alcoholic beverages. Fermentation: Fermentation is a metabolic process in which organisms convert carbohydrates, such as starch or sugar, into alcohol or an acid. It occurs in the absence of oxygen. Alcoholic fermentation: This is the most well-known type of fermentation, used in the production of alcoholic beverages like wine, beer, and spirits. Yeast converts sugars into ethanol and carbon dioxide. Points To Remember: 1.Yeasts are the primary microorganisms responsible for alcoholic fermentation. 2.Alcoholic fermentation occurs in the absence of oxygen.
